H2O toie - remember, the French Quarter is the highest ground in the downtown part of the city. If you are staying there, it will be a mixed blessing: it will be the last part to go under water, but if it does go under, you can bet your a$$ there is nowhere left to go at that point. Been there, done that.

If you are in a highrise hotel, you should be ok. Get an icechest and go to the grocery store. You will need snack food and clean water. A flashlight and batteries would be good too. Forgo the beer, and steer towards the hard liquor -- it doesn't have to be kept cold, and all you will need is ice. I would also suggest asprin or advil -- the hurricane parties are going to leave you hurting.
